On the design of Pt-Sn efficient catalyst for carbon monoxide and ethanol oxidation in acid and alkaline media

Pt-Sn with different metallic ratios was prepared on carbon black and nanofibers.

Catalysts were evaluated towards the ethanol and CO oxidation reactions.

Pt-Sn/carbon nanofibers displayed higher tolerance to CO and higher catalytic activity towards ethanol oxidation compared to Vulcan XC-72R.

Similar stationary currents were found for both Pt-Sn 1:3 and Pt-Sn 1:1 catalysts in current transient curves.

The activity of the catalysts toward EOR was higher in alkaline media than in sulfuric acid media.
